Midjourney Video Model V1 | Rapid Realistic Video Generation

Midjourney announced the launch of a new video model — V1

It is now available to all subscribers with a minimum payment of $10. Currently, the resolution is limited to 480p, and the generation time is just five seconds. I think this was intentionally done for the initial launch to prevent server overheating, while users can continue to generate individual segments. For each prompt, the system immediately produces four video clips, just like before with images in the standard Midjourney — all quick and convenient.

The videos look very neat: without noticeable artifacts, but the level of realism still leaves something to be desired. The company has been working on video creation for almost two years. Why so long? Generating moving images is a very resource-intensive process, and Midjourney relies solely on its own profits and has never attracted external funding.
